[XML-DEV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message]

Re: vcard DTD

  • From: "Mark D. Anderson" <mda@d...>
  • To: <xml-dev@i...>
  • Date: Sun, 8 Nov 1998 15:37:03 -0800

xml encode colon
>> nor what they do with "<" or "&" in a vCard value or parameter.
>
>So what's the issue here?  Dave Winer mentioned a similar issue
>that forced him to encode some text in "base64" ...
>
>Are XML-emitting tools just being incorrect?  "<" in text should
>always be encoded as "&lt;" (it'll be un-encoded during parsing),
>and "&" as "&amp;" (ditto).

I don't think there are any deep or hard issues here, and I
have no idea what tools do; my observation was about the spec --
and a spec that talks about exchange between two syntaxes (syntaces?)
should be very explicit about encoding issues. This means consideration
of the (different) sets of special characters in the two syntaxes,
and the (different) mechanisms each has for specifying 
binary encoding, character escaping, and so on.

For example, there are similar issues in reverse, if an xml-encoded
vCard had a postal address element cdata with a semi-colon in it.
These are easy to surmount, but the issues should be explicitly identified.

BTW, while substitution with &lt is certainly the simplest
approach, I could imagine scenarios where a structured xml value
for a vCard NOTE value might be a nice thing. Admittedly, I'm stretching.

-mda

p.s.: now that i think about it, transcoding a vCard also introduces
the question of what should be done with vCard PRODID. Is anyone from
vCard/iCalendar on this list?


xml-dev: A list for W3C XML Developers. To post, mailto:xml-dev@i...
Archived as: http://www.lists.ic.ac.uk/hypermail/xml-dev/
To (un)subscribe, mailto:majordomo@i... the following message;
(un)subscribe xml-dev
To subscribe to the digests, mailto:majordomo@i... the following message;
subscribe xml-dev-digest
List coordinator, Henry Rzepa (mailto:rzepa@i...)


PURCHASE STYLUS STUDIO ONLINE TODAY!

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ced!

Buy Stylus Studio Now

Download The World's Best XML IDE!

Accelerate XML development with our award-winning XML IDE - Download a free trial today!

Don't miss another message! Subscribe to this list today.
Email
First Name
Last Name
Company
Subscribe in XML format
RSS 2.0
Atom 0.3
 

Stylus Studio has published XML-DEV in RSS and ATOM formats, enabling users to easily subcribe to the list from their preferred news reader application.


Stylus Studio Sponsored Links are added links designed to provide related and additional information to the visitors of this website. they were not included by the author in the initial post. To view the content without the Sponsor Links please click here.

Site Map | Privacy Policy | Terms of Use | Trademarks
Free Stylus Studio XML Training:
W3C Member
Stylus Studio® and DataDirect XQuery ™are products from DataDirect Technologies, is a registered trademark of Progress Software Corporation, in the U.S. and other countries. © 2004-2013 All Rights Reserved.